    Lunar 30th Day New moon is auspicious for all practices. Very auspicious and high merit.

    This is especially a good day for Sutra readings, Sadhanas, and Pujas of your own Yidam, or any (or all) of the Three Great Bodhisattvas, and most of the great Enlightened Ones, such as Avalokiteshvara, Tara, Amitabha, Manjushri, Vajrapani, Shakyamuni Buddha and any Buddha or Bodhisattva.
